div{color:#fff!important}
/*正文页*/
.Content{position: relative;height: 100%;overflow: hidden;}

.newsContent{position: relative;width:990px;}
.title_ident{background-color: #e95858;height: 70px;width: 8px;margin-right: 10px;}
.news-title{font-size: 40px;font-weight: bold;color: #333333;margin-top:-10px;display: inline-block;}
.article_tab{color: #999999;font-size: 16px;display: inline-block;}
.zan{cursor: pointer;display: inline-block;height: 100%;color: #999999;font-size: 16px; padding-left: 20px;}
.article_content{padding-top: 70px;height: 100%;}
.article_content p{color:#333333;font-size: 18px;line-height: 36px;}
.article_content img {border:none;margin:5px auto;padding:0;max-width:800px;text-align:center;}
/*.article_content p img{width: 100%;max-width:649px;padding: 35px 70px;margin:0 auto;display:block;}*/

.titleKey{font-size: 16px;color: #999999;}
.titlekey i{color:#333333;}
/*relative-news start*/
.hot-relative{position: relative;height: 40px;}
.hot-relative:before{position: absolute;display: inline-block;width: 100%;content:"";height: 3px;line-height: 3;font-size: 0;overflow: hidden;background: #000;left: 0;top: 50%;}
.hot-relative span{position: absolute;width: 204px;height: 40px;line-height: 40px;left: 50%;margin-left: -102px;top: 50%;margin-top: -20px;font-size: 40px;color: #333;background-color: #fff;text-align: center;overflow: hidden;}
.relative-newboximg{width: 240px;height: 160px;overflow: hidden;}
.relative-newboximg img{vertical-align:middle; max-width:240px; max-height:160px;}
.relative-newboxnews{padding-left: 30px;height: 160px;}
.relative-newboxnewstit{display: inline-block;width:719px;white-space:nowrap;text-overflow:ellipsis;font-size: 20px;font-weight: bold;overflow: hidden;}
.relative-newboxnewstit:hover{color:#D60000;}
.relative-intro{width:719px;height:50px;font-size: 16px;overflow: hidden;}
.relative-intro a{cursor: pointer;}
.relative-key{font-size: 16px;color:#999;display: inline-block;padding-top: 40px;width:511px;}
.relative-key a{cursor: pointer;}

/* news-comment start */
.news-comment{margin-top: 50px;}
.news-commentsp{font-size: 24px;color:#333;}
.news-commentzan{font-size: 16px; color:#333;}
.news-commentzan i{font-family: "Georgia";font-size: 30px;color: #ff0000;}

.header-name{font-size: 16px;font-weight: bold; color:#333;}
.header-h{height: 20px;}
.header-h span{vertical-align: middle;cursor: pointer; color:#333;}
.header-h img{display: inline-block;margin-right: 10px;vertical-align: middle;}
.header-h i{display: inline-block;margin:0px 15px;color:#999999;}
.comment-n p{height: 45px;overflow: hidden;display: inline-block; color:#555;}
.comment-n span{display: inline-block;}
/* news-comment end */

.news-list{width: 410px;position: relative;}

/* ico_list */
.ico_list span{height: 60px;line-height:60px;display: inline-block;vertical-align: middle; color:#333!important;}
.ico_list{height: 60px;}
.ico{display: inline-block;width: 60px;margin-left: 14px;height: 60px;overflow: hidden;}
#share a{width:60px;heigth:60px;padding:0;margin:6px 9px;}
#share .wx_ico{background: url(wx.png) no-repeat;}
#share .wb_ico{background: url(wb.png) no-repeat;}
#share .qq_ico{background: url(tx.png) no-repeat;}
#share .gd_ico{background: url(gd.png) no-repeat;}
.bdshare_popup_top{color:#333!important;}
/* news-ad */
.news-ad{display: inline-block;margin-top: 20px;width: 300px;position: relative;}
.news-ad img{width:300px;}
/*popularityhot*/
.popularityhot{}
.popularity-tit{font-size: 24px; color:#333;}
.popularity-tit:after{display: inline-block;width: 100%;margin-top:20px;content:"";height: 5px;line-height: 3;font-size: 0;overflow: hidden;background: #000;left: 0;top: 50%;}
.popularity-list{position: relative;overflow: auto;width: 300px;overflow: hidden;}
.popularity-list li{float: left;width: 300px;overflow: hidden;line-height: 55px;white-space: nowrap;text-overflow: ellipsis;overflow: hidden;}
.phot{display: inline-block;font-family: "Georgia";font-size: 36px;color: #e95858;}
.popularity-num{display: inline-block;font-family: "Georgia";font-size: 24px;line-height: 2;}
.popularity-list li a{color: #333;font-size: 16px;display: inline-block;width:270px;white-space:nowrap;text-overflow:ellipsis;overflow: hidden;}
.popularity-list li a:hover{color:#D60000;}
/* carmhot */
.carmhot{height: 100%;position: relative;}
.carmhot-gd:after{display: inline-block;width: 100%;margin-top:20px;content:"";height: 5px;line-height: 3;font-size: 0;overflow: hidden;background: #000;left: 0;top: 50%;}
.carmhot-tit{font-size: 24px;display: inline-block; color:#333;}
.carmhot-gd a{font-size: 16px;display: inline-block;line-height: 40px;}
.carmhot-gd a:hover{color:#D60000;}
/* carmhotfocus*/
.carmhotfocus{margin-top:25px;}
.swiper-wrapperc,.swiper-slidecar{width: 300px;height: 400px;}
.focuspagecar{background:url(jb.png) no-repeat;width:300px;height: 85px;top: inherit;bottom: 0px;position: absolute;}
.cnum{display: inline-block;font-family: "Georgia";font-size: 40px;color: #ffffff;margin-left: 20px;margin-top: 15px;}
.zuo{background: url(zuo.png) no-repeat;display: inline-block;width: 15px;height: 24px;margin-right: 18px;}
.you{background: url(you.png) no-repeat;display: inline-block;width: 15px;height: 24px;margin-right: 20px;}
/*modifycar*/
.modifycar-info{border:10px solid #e9e9e9;}
.modifycar-l{margin-top: 0px;}
.modifycar-list{text-align: center;border-bottom: 1px solid #e9e9e9; margin-top:20px}
.modifycar-list img{width: 140px;height: 140px;border-radius: 50%;display: inline-block;}
.modifycar-title{font-size: 16px;font-weight: bold;display: inline-block;margin-top: 20px; width:100%;}
.modifycar-list p{height:45px;width:270px;text-overflow: -o-ellipsis-lastline;overflow: hidden;text-overflow: ellipsis;display: -webkit-box;-webkit-line-clamp: 2;-webkit-box-orient: vertical;margin-top: 10px;padding: 0px 30px 0px 10px;margin-bottom: 20px; color:#666;}
/* app download */
.appdownload{width: 300px;height: 220px;position: relative;}
/* news-list end */

/*相关栏目*/
.LeftBoxInfo .sorts{width:100%;}
.LeftBoxInfo .sorts li{width:100%;}
.LeftBoxInfo .sorts li a{
	display: block;
	line-height: 40px;
	height: 40px;
	overflow: hidden;
	text-align: center;
	background: #eee;
	font-size: 16px;
	margin-bottom: 15px;
	color: #666;
}
.LeftBoxInfo .sorts li.ck a{
	background: #F60;
	color: #FFF;
}
.LeftBoxInfo .sorts li a:hover{
	background: #F90;
	color: #FFF;
}

/***自定义字段***/
.OtherInfos{
	margin-top:20px;
	background:#FFF;
	width:100%;
	overflow:hidden;
}
.OtherInfos .SideBox{
	margin:0 15px;
	padding:15px 0;
	position:relative;
}
.OtherInfos .SideBox:before{
	content:'';
	display:block;
	position:absolute;
	width:100%;
	height:1px;
	background:#DDD solid 1px;
	left:0;
	top:-1px;
}
.OtherInfos .SideBox .tag span{
	display:inline-block;
	line-height: 30px;
	font-size: 16px;
	padding:0 10px;
	background:#DDD;
	color:#888;
	border-radius:5px;
	box-shadow: 1px 1px 1px #666;/**块阴影**/
	margin-bottom:10px;
}
.OtherInfos .SideBox .cont{
	width:100%;
	font-size: 14px;
	line-height: 25px;
	color: #666!important;
	overflow:hidden;
	word-wrap: break-word;
    word-break: normal;
	word-break:break-all;
}
.OtherInfos .SideBox .cont img{
	max-width:100%;
}